有一個比較麻煩但保證成功的方法。 1、在本地創(chuàng)建一個Access數(shù)據(jù)庫 ,將Excel數(shù)據(jù)先導入到Access.可直接導入點擊鼠標右鍵,選擇導入,文件類型選擇要導入的Excel文件,也可通過創(chuàng)建宏用TransferSpreadsheet函數(shù)實現(xiàn)。 2、在本地創(chuàng)建ODBC,鏈接oracle數(shù)據(jù)庫。將oracle中需要導入數(shù)據(jù)的表以鏈接表的方式在本地Access中創(chuàng)建(千萬不要使用導入表)。 3、在Access數(shù)據(jù)庫中創(chuàng)建插入查詢將導入好的Excel數(shù)據(jù)導入到oracle中。 此方法保證成功。 先將EXCEL文件轉換成TXT文件再使用SQLLOADER
網(wǎng)站建設哪家好,找成都創(chuàng)新互聯(lián)公司!專注于網(wǎng)頁設計、網(wǎng)站建設、微信開發(fā)、小程序開發(fā)、集團企業(yè)網(wǎng)站建設等服務項目。為回饋新老客戶創(chuàng)新互聯(lián)還提供了大田免費建站歡迎大家使用!
給你一個思路...通過office的access就可以..網(wǎng)上搜索吧..這東西多的是...excel 和access都是微軟的,所以他們之間的連接很簡單的....,而access連接oracle也很方便..網(wǎng)上搜索一下吧....
1、把開excel,點擊工具--宏--錄制新宏 2、點擊 數(shù)據(jù)--導入外部數(shù)據(jù)--新建數(shù)據(jù)庫查詢,然后根據(jù)向導選擇oracle驅動,最后完成向導 3、點停止宏,再點 工具--宏--宏... 在對話框里選擇剛才錄制的宏,點編輯, 這樣就可以看到連接字符串了。
sub 插入()
for N = 1 to 100
Sheets.Add after:=Sheets(Sheets.Count)
ActiveSheet.Name = sheets(1).cells(N, 1)
next N
end sub
將宏分配給對象、圖形或控件
在工作表上,用鼠標右鍵單擊要向其分配現(xiàn)有宏的對象、圖形或控件,然后單擊快捷菜單上的“分配宏”。
在“宏名”框中,單擊要分配的宏。
返回頁首
刪除宏
打開包含要刪除的宏的工作簿。
在“開發(fā)工具”選項卡上的“代碼”組中,單擊“宏”。
如果“開發(fā)工具”選項卡不可用,執(zhí)行下列操作以顯示此選項卡:
單擊“Microsoft?Office?按鈕”?,然后單擊“Excel?選項”。
在“常用”類別中的“使用?Excel?時采用的首選項”下,選中“在功能區(qū)中顯示‘開發(fā)工具’選項卡”復選框,然后單擊“確定”。
在“宏的位置”列表中,選擇“當前工作簿”。
在“宏名”框中,單擊要刪除的宏的名稱。
單擊“刪除”。